A MAN has been charged with driving while unfit through drink or drugs after a car crashed and caused a gas leak in Bewdley, forcing homes to be evacuated.
The crash happened in Kidderminster Road at around 1.15am on November 16, causing damage to railings, the front of a property, and a main gas pipe.
Firefighters from Bewdley and Kidderminster attended, alongside specialists from Cadent Gas Ltd and officers from West Mercia Police, and 30 residents, including two children, were evacuated from 14 nearby homes until the scene was made safe.
Police have since charged 24-year-old Luke Clee, of Marlpool Place in Kidderminster, with causing criminal damage to a vehicle, common assault, and driving while unfit through drink or drugs.
He has been bailed to Kidderminster Magistrates' Court for December 4.
